Quito in May
In May, Quito averages 19°C (66°F) during the day and 9°C (48°F) at night, with frequent rain — about 19 days of the month see precipitation (110 mm total).
ShoulderConditions are comfortable for sightseeing without being sweltering. Expect daily rain or showers, often in heavy bursts.
May offers comfortable temperatures in Quito, with some rain to plan around.
How May compares to the rest of the year in Quito
May is in the middle of the year for warmth in Quito (5th of 12) and one of the wettest months (3rd of 12). Daytime temperature matches the city's annual average. May runs roughly the same as April (19°C) and stays flat into June.

Quito in other months
| Month | Avg high | Avg low | Rainfall | Rain days | Snow days |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| January |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 95 mm | 16 | 0 |
| February |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 110 mm | 18 | 0 |
| March |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 130 mm | 20 | 0 |
| April |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 165 mm | 22 | 0 |
| May |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 110 mm | 19 | 0 |
| June | 19°C / 66°F | 8°C / 46°F | 50 mm | 11 | 0 |
| July | 19°C / 66°F | 7°C / 45°F | 25 mm | 8 | 0 |
| August | 19°C / 66°F | 7°C / 45°F | 35 mm | 9 | 0 |
| September | 19°C / 66°F | 8°C / 46°F | 65 mm | 14 | 0 |
| October |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 110 mm | 19 | 0 |
| November |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 100 mm | 17 | 0 |
| December | 19°C / 66°F | 9°C / 48°F | 90 mm | 16 | 0 |
